Let’s Learn About Landforms

Landforms are natural features on Earth’s surface. Earth has many types of landforms. There are wide open areas. These areas are plains. Plains can stretch for miles. Plains can be good places to grow crops. Many animals live on the plains.

Landforms can be different shapes. Landforms can be different sizes. Mountains are tall. Mountains can be shaped like cones. The top of a mountain is a peak. The tallest mountain in North America is Denali. Denali is in Alaska.

A plateau is a landform, too. Plateaus are tall and flat. They have steep cliffs. The Grand Canyon is part of the Colorado Plateau.
